### 内容主体大纲1. **引言** - 虚拟币的兴起 - 钱包的重要性2. **虚拟币钱包简介** - 什么是虚拟币钱包 - 钱包的基本功...
随着数字货币的日益普及,比特币作为最为知名的虚拟货币,其交易量和使用频率持续上升。对于投资者和用户来说,了解钱包的功能及其状态就显得尤为重要。特别是冻结数量的概念,它直接关系到用户的资产流动性和安全性。
冻结数量指的是在特定条件下,暂时无法进行交易的比特币数量。这一功能在确保交易安全及防止欺诈行为时发挥了重要作用,因此了解如何获取钱包中的冻结数量对于用户而言尤其重要。
### 2. 比特币钱包的基本知识 #### 比特币钱包的类型比特币钱包主要可以分为以下几种类型:
- **热钱包**:在线钱包,适合频繁交易,使用方便,但安全性相对较低。 - **冷钱包**:不连接互联网,适合长期保存比特币,安全性高。 - **硬件钱包**:物理设备,例如USB设备,具有较强的安全性。 - **纸钱包**:将比特币的私钥和公钥打印出来,极为安全,但使用不便。 #### 如何使用比特币钱包使用比特币钱包的基本流程包括:
- 创建钱包:安装软件或购买硬件设备,生成一个新的钱包地址。 - 存入比特币:通过交易所或个人交易将比特币转入钱包。 - 管理资产:通过钱包软件随时查询余额、发送和接收比特币。 #### 钱包中的冻结数量概述冻结数量一般是指在某些情况下,比如多重签名、质押等操作中,临时锁定的比特币数量。这些比特币在特定的条件满足之前是无法转移的。
### 3. 理解RPC(远程过程调用) #### RPC的基本概念远程过程调用(Remote Procedure Call,RPC)是一种允许不同计算机或程序之间相互通信的协议,用于请求服务并接收所需的结果。这一技术能够简化复杂的网络交互,降低开发难度。
#### RPC在比特币钱包中的作用比特币钱包使用RPC实现与节点之间的通信,从而可以通过远程调用API获取数据、提交交易等。RPC的灵活性让用户可以方便地对比特币进行管理。
#### 如何设置比特币钱包的RPC要使用比特币钱包的RPC功能,用户需要进行以下设置:
- 修改比特币配置文件`bitcoin.conf`,添加RPC相关的配置项,如用户名、密码和监听地址。 - 确保钱包已启动并正常运行,然后使用工具发送RPC请求。 ### 4. 获取冻结数量的方法 #### 使用JSON-RPC协议获取冻结数量通常通过JSON-RPC协议实现。用户可以向比特币节点发送相应的RPC请求,获取余额信息及冻结数量。
#### 示例代码及其解析下面是一个使用Python发送RPC请求的实例代码:
```python import requests import json rpc_user = 'your_rpc_user' rpc_password = 'your_rpc_password' rpc_port = '8332' rpc_url = f'http://{rpc_user}:{rpc_password}@localhost:{rpc_port}/' def get_freezed_quantity(): payload = { "jsonrpc": "1.0", "id": "curltest", "method": "listunspent", "params": [] } response = requests.post(rpc_url, data=json.dumps(payload), headers={'content-type': 'application/json'}) return response.json() freezed_quantity = get_freezed_quantity() print(freezed_quantity) ```以上代码展示了如何通过RPC接口获取未花费的输出(UTXO)信息,用户可以根据具体需求筛选冻结的数量。
#### 实际应用案例在实际操作中,获取冷钱包或者交易沉淀的冻结数量有助于用户了解投资状态。借助RPC,可以方便地将这些信息引入个人资产管理系统,提升管理的效率。
### 5. 冻结数量的实际应用 #### 为什么需要监测冻结数量监测冻结数量可以帮助用户了解资金流动性,及时调整资产配置,尤其是在市场波动较大的情况下。此外,冻结数量可以作为合规与风险控制的关键因素。
#### 冻结数量在交易中的意义冻结数量能够帮助投资者评估资产的流动性,从而设定合理的交易策略。如在进行大额交易时,了解冻结数量能够避免因流动性不足造成的交易延误或失败。
#### 如何根据冻结数量进行投资决策投资者可以根据比特币钱包中的冻结数量来判断当前市场的热度。例如,冻结数量的增加可能意味着市场参与者对于未来行情的预期。因此,监控这些数据能够为投资者提供有效的信息支持。
### 6. 常见问题解答 #### 什么是冻结数量?冻结数量指的是在特定情况下(例如多重签名交易、质押等),无法被转移或使用的比特币数量。这一类型的比特币一般会被锁定在某个特定的地址或账户中,直到满足一定条件后才能解锁。
#### 如何确定比特币是否被冻结?用户可以通过坐标查询交易信息,或者使用RPC接口调用相应的API来获取比特币的状态和数量。包括是否处于活动状态,以及冻结的数量。
#### 冻结数量对比特币价格有何影响?冻结数量与比特币市场价格之间存在一定的关联关系。通常情况下,市场中冻结的比特币数量增加,可能会导致供给侧的紧张,进而推高价格;而冻结数量减少,则可能使价格下滑。
#### 冻结数量可以抵押吗?理论上,只有在不被冻结的情况下,比特币才能被用于抵押。如果比特币处于冻结状态,则一般无法进行任何形式的质押或抵押。
#### 如何进行解除冻结操作?解除冻结通常依赖于合约或交易的特定条件。如果用户的比特币被冻结,他们需要等待相应的条件触发,例如时间限制或特定事件发生,以实现冻结的解除。
#### 冻结数量对交易安全有何影响?冻结数量的存在能够有效防止用户随意转移大额资金,从而在一定程度上提升了交易的安全性。同时,也为用户提供了更多的风险控制选择,以保证资产的长期稳定。
以上是获取比特币钱包冻结数量的相关信息,希望对需要监控比特币资产流动性的用户有所帮助。